Vincent Tormey is a scholar working on Immunology,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ine and Dermatology. According to data from OpenAlex, Vincent Tormey has authored 31 papers receiving a total of 653 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 11 papers in Immunology, 9 papers in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ine and 7 papers in Dermatology. Recurrent topics in Vincent Tormey's work include Inflammasome and immune disorders (6 papers), Dermatology and Skin Diseases (4 papers) and Immunodeficiency and Autoimmune Disorders (4 papers). Vincent Tormey is often cited by papers focused on Inflammasome and immune disorders (6 papers), Dermatology and Skin Diseases (4 papers) and Immunodeficiency and Autoimmune Disorders (4 papers). Vincent Tormey collaborates with scholars based in Ireland, United Kingdom and United States. Vincent Tormey's co-authors include C.T. Leonard, L W Poulter, Conor M. Burke, C. M. Black, Christopher P. Denton, Christopher Bunn, John L. Faul, C Burke, Jamanda Haddock and Marco Gattorno and has published in prestigious journals such as SHILAP Revista de lepidopterología, Annals of the Rheumatic Diseases and European Respiratory Journal.
